NY: Charles Scribner's Sons, 1940. Index Volume only; ex-library copy, minimally marked; Textblock clean and tight. binding moderately edge-worn; Lacks dust jacket; 258p.. First Edition. Blue Cloth. Good+. 4to - over 9¾" - 12" tall. Ex-Library, Hardcover.
